India has arrived in the global competitive golf scenario with golfers like

Anirban Lahiri, Jeev Milkha Singh, Shiv Kapur, Sharmila Nicollett, Aditi

Ashok etc. winning at global tournaments. Their success along with the

support from Indian golf union, Indian golf Tourism Association and

state tourism bodies has brought golfing in India on the world map.

golfing in India was established with the British Colonial Rule. The Royal Calcutta golf Club (fondly known as

“Royal”) established in 1829, is the oldest golf club in India, and the oldest golf club outside of the British Isles

India provides its visitors an unique opportunity to enjoy a game of golf in a blend of various golf courses from

Victorian era to the most modern architecture spread around hill Stations, Plains , Beaches and Palace grounds.

while The Royal, Tollygunge golf Club, The Bombay Presidency golf Club, The delhi golf Club are a few examples

of courses built during the British regime, courses like dLF golf Club, ITC Classic, Kalhaar Blues and greens, Oxford

golf Resort, Eagleton golf Resort , Prestige golfshire etc. boast of state of the art and modern facilities. Some of the

biggest names like Jack Niklaus, Arnold Palmer, Pacific Coast design etc. have built some beautiful courses across

the country.

Day 07 Golf at Shimla Golf Club, NaldehraThe Naldehra Golf Club is an unusual course, perched at an altitude of 2,200 metres, under a thick mane of Himalayan Cedar Trees. It is a par 68, 18 hole golf course with 16 greens and 18 tees. Designed over a long sloping glade, the course is regarded as one of the most challenging in the country. Being a par 68 course, it is not long by any standards but is characterized by a large amount of slopes, elevated greens and tees and surrounded by thick woods. These are not the only hurdles that golfers have to contend with while playing on this course. The out-of-bounds factor looms large on their minds while playing here as there is virtually an out-of-bounds on every hole along with the laborious walks over the hill that leaves one gasping for breath every now and then. Certainly, one has to be prepared not just for a golfing test while playing on this course but a physical test as well. Day 02 Golf at the Royal Calcutta Golf ClubThe Royal Calcutta Golf Club (or the Royal as it is affectionately called), is the oldest golf club in India, and the oldest golf club outside of the British Isles. Founded in 1829, the club was honoured by King George V and Queen Mary with the title of Royal in 1911 to commemorate their visit to Calcutta. The course today is a 18 hole, 6978 yards par 72, is a challenging course and rewards accuracy while punishing wayward shots! The All India Amateur Golf Championship is the 2nd oldest running golf tournament in the world after the British Open and was actually a RCGC event started in 1892. Day 03 Golf at Tollygunge Golf Club Founded in 1895, the Tollygunge Golf Club is spread over a 100 acres and has a club house that is almost 200 years old. It is a 18 hole, 6304 yard par 70 layout. It has a number of water hazards with tree lined fairways and small greens calling for accurate iron play.
